最近很多人遇到“TP钱包转不了OK”的同类问题,表面看像是单点故障,实际上更像是支付链路在某个环节被不同规则‘卡住’了。为把原因讲清,我以“专家访谈”的方式来拆解:
我问:TP钱包转账失败时,第一反应应该查哪里?
专家答:先别急着怀疑系统坏了,通常从“交易能否被正确签名与广播”入手。高级加密技术的核心在于:钱包用私钥对交易内容生成签名,随后才能被网络验证。若你发起转账时使用了错误的网络(例如链切错)、地址格式不匹配,或金额与精度不合规,都会导致签名后的交易在验证阶段被拒绝,表现为“转不了”。
我追问:很多用户明明点了发送,为什么没有成功?
专家答:这涉及支付同步。支付同步不是单纯的“已广播”就算完成,它还要求“交易状态在链上被确认、钱包侧更新到账本”。如果你网络波动导致交易广播延迟,或区块拥堵导致确认时间超出钱包的等待阈值,钱包界面可能显示失败或卡住。此时并非一定“没发出去”,而是“发出去但未同步到结果”。你可以通过交易哈希在区块浏览器核验,而不是只看本地提示。
我再问:便捷资金流动看起来很顺,为什么到OK会出问题?

专家答:便捷的前提是可用性。OK作为资产或代币时,常见问题包括:你转的可能不是同一合约版本、代币合约冻结/暂停、或需要额外的授权(例如ERC-20类需要批准额度)却未授权。智能化支付服务平台通常会自动引导,但当你手动切换自定义参数、或在小额测试时没触发必要的授权流程,就会出现“看似转账,实则未被执行”。此外,手续费不足也会造成交易无法进入打包队列。
我想把视角拉宽:全球化经济发展带来的影响是什么?
专家答:跨链与跨域本质是规则差异。全球化意味着更多网络、更多路由、更多合规策略。即使TP钱包支持多网络,某些地区或特定RPC节点的服务质量、费率估算策略、甚至对特定合约的索引延迟,都可能让你在“发送OK”的时候遇到失败或状态不一致。换句话说,同一个动作在不同网络环境下,成功率可能不同。
我追问资产同步:为什么有人转账失败却显示余额不变?
专家答:资产同步依赖链上事件与索引器。如果索引器延迟,你会看到余额“没变”;但链上实际可能已经提交或部分执行。还有一种情况是“余额不足或金额精度被截断”:高级系统会把可转金额按最小单位处理,若你以错误小数位填写,交易可能被拒绝或在执行阶段失败。
最后给出一套可操作的排查清单(专家式结论):
1)确认链是否正确:网络、代币合约、地址类型都要一致;
2)检查金额精度与手续费:确保可用余额覆盖金额+手续费;
3)如需授权先授权:对需要approve的代币确认授权额度;
4)查交易哈希:区块浏览器核验是“未广播/已广播未确认/已失败”;

5)更换节点或重试同步:网络拥堵时等https://www.junhuicm.com ,待区块确认或切换RPC。
当你把每一步都当成“加密签名—网络验证—区块确认—钱包索引同步”的流水线,‘转不了OK’就不再是玄学,而是可定位的工程问题。
评论
林星澈
我之前一直以为是钱包坏了,按你说的查交易哈希才发现是链拥堵导致同步延迟。
MayaCai
文章把“签名、广播、确认、索引”讲得很清楚,尤其是地址格式/网络切错那块太关键。
阿岚的航海日记
对授权approve这点以前没注意,遇到某些代币就会像“转账没发生”。
NoahK.
全球化网络差异+RPC质量会影响成功率这个角度很有启发,值得收藏。
赵若澜
手续费不足、精度填写错误的坑太常见了,建议新手照清单排查。